A well-respected and established law firm based in Manchester City Centre is looking for a Commercial Property Solicitor. Candidates should have between 1-4 PQE with significant experience working within Commercial Property.
To be considered for this role, you will need to:
- Qualified Solicitor in England and Wales (3-8 years PQE preferred, but all levels considered).
- Proven experience in commercial property law and handling a wide range of property transactions.
- Strong drafting, negotiation, and communication skills.
- Ability to manage a high-volume caseload effectively and work independently.
- Commercially minded with the ability to deliver practical solutions to clients.
What the firm can offer:
- Hybrid working following probation.
- Clear Progression Pathway.
- City Centre based office, near to multiple local transport links.
